On tap. Pours a muddy and turbid yeasty looking hue. One of the ugliest beers I have ever seen. This was neither the first nor last pour from this keg and it all looked like thick yeast slurry. Aromas of strong apple esters, baby food (gurber’s), mild banana (not sure if it is isoamyl acetate or actual fruit), light brown sugar, lactic yogurt. Almost headache inducingly estery. Flavors are an unappealing mix of salty, exceptionally sharp fruity esters and unripe plantains. Mildly acidic, and extremely yeasty to boot. Lightly acidic and thin mouthfeel. This tastes like baby food. I know these guys make some good beers, but this is absolutely not one of them.

Draught at Monkey Paw. Almost clear, pale yellow liquid with small white head. Aroma of banana, wheat, cereal, fruity yeast esters and some light salt. Taste is dry and light bitter with some saltiness and wheaty notes. Medium bodied with low carbonation. The combination of salt and banana doesn’t work too well for me actually...
